One of the most notable advantages of using outdoor furniture indoors is its inherent versatility. Outdoor furniture is designed to withstand the elements, making it durable and resistant to wear and tear. This durability translates well to indoor spaces, where furniture often faces frequent use, especially in high-traffic areas. Investing in furniture that can seamlessly transition from outdoor to indoor use ensures longevity and practicality, making it a sustainable choice for homeowners. Moreover, the aesthetic appeal of outdoor furniture adds a distinctive character to indoor spaces. The diverse range of materials, styles, and designs available in outdoor furniture offers a refreshing departure from traditional indoor furniture options. Whether it’s the rustic charm of wicker chairs or the sleek lines of metal-framed tables, outdoor furniture brings a unique touch that can transform the ambience of a room.

The integration of outdoor furniture within interior spaces allows for innovative design solutions that captivate the imagination. The living room, for instance, can benefit from the introduction of outdoor lounge chairs, creating a relaxed and casual atmosphere. Dining areas can be enlivened with the inclusion of weather-resistant tables and chairs, allowing for a seamless flow between indoor and outdoor dining experiences. Bedrooms, too, can be transformed with the addition of outdoor furniture. Imagine the serenity of a daybed reminiscent of a luxurious outdoor lounger, inviting you to unwind and enjoy a moment of repose. Even bathrooms can benefit from this trend, as moisture-resistant outdoor materials can be employed to craft spa-like shower benches or storage solutions that seamlessly blend practicality and aesthetics.
